What do you use to grease a baking pan?

Butter and shortening are the 2 most common fats used to grease baking pans. Butter will impart a slight richness to the batter and will help the exterior bake to a golden brown. Shortening is flavorless and the batter is less likely to brown. Oil-based sprays and vegetable oil should not be used to grease the pan.

Why is Pam bad for you?

Cooking sprays typically contain hydrocarbons, highly flammable substances, which should not be used near an open flame. According to ConAgra, the specific hydrocarbons used in Pam cooking spray are food-grade, FDA approved, butane and propane.

Is baking spray the same as cooking spray?

There’s a reason cooking oil spray is often called nonstick cooking spray. … Cooking oil spray is a natural in muffin tins as well. Bakers, however, will want to consider having on hand a baking spray, which combines cooking oil spray with flour.

How do you keep cake from sticking to pan?

The BEST way to prevent your cakes from sticking to the pan is to grease and flour them AND line the bottom of the pan with parchment paper.

What’s the best way to grease a Bundt pan?

3. Grease the pan thoroughly. Use non-stick vegetable oil spray or melted shortening — not butter. The milk solids in butter can act like glue, encouraging cake batter to stick to the pan.
